The Procurement Support Officer works closely with the agency lead to assist in the successful delivery of procurement being undertaken for program.
The Procurement Support Officer reports to the Director but receives day-to-day instruction from the Procurement Lead.
To be successful in this role you must:
- Draft procedural, governance and procurement documentation (with minimal direction);
- Support tender evaluation processes and manage procurement schedules;
- Perform contract management duties including administrative tasks such as invoicing and scheduling vendor management meetings;
- Monitor compliance and produce procurement reports as required;
- Perform quality assurance on procedural, governance and procurement documentation;
- Perform administrative activities over the procurement life cycle.
- Coordinate and administer procurement related correspondence;
- Develop and administer procurement and contract management risk assessments;
- Provide advice and guidance on procurement and contract management to internal stakeholders;
- Communicate using professional judgement, evaluating risks in the context of a complex and changing environment; and
- Additional duties as directed by the Director or Procurement Lead.
